It is simple to make and configure new SSH keys. While in the default configuration, OpenSSH lets any person to configure new keys. The keys are lasting entry credentials that stay legitimate even following the user's account has actually been deleted.
I understand I am able to do that with ssh -i domestically on my machine, but what I’m seeking is a way so which the server presently is aware of which vital to search for. Cheers!
3. Find the vacation spot folder. Utilize the default set up configuration unless there is a unique will need to alter it. Click on Future to maneuver on to another display.
The utility will prompt you to choose a locale to the keys which will be generated. By default, the keys will probably be saved while in the ~/.ssh Listing inside of your consumer’s house directory. The private critical will probably be identified as id_rsa as well as involved public essential will likely be termed id_rsa.pub.
But for those who take away the keys from ssh-agent with ssh-include -D or restart your Laptop or computer, you're going to be prompted for password once again if you try and use SSH. Seems you will find one more hoop to leap through. Open up your SSH config file by running nano ~/.ssh/config and insert the following:
Your Laptop accesses your non-public vital and decrypts the information. It then sends its own encrypted message back to the remote Pc. Amongst other issues, this encrypted message createssh consists of the session ID which was gained with the distant Computer system.
Which is it your keys are made, saved, and prepared for use. You will see you've two files in your ".ssh" folder: "id_rsa" with no file extension and "id_rsa.pub." The latter is the key you add to servers to authenticate when the former will be the private vital that You do not share with Other folks.
We must set up your general public vital on Sulaco , the distant Computer system, to make sure that it understands that the general public critical belongs for you.
ed25519 - it is a new algorithm included in OpenSSH. Help for it in clients will not be however common. Therefore its use usually goal purposes might not nonetheless be recommended.
A single crucial is non-public and saved to the consumer’s neighborhood machine. The other key is general public and shared While using the distant server or some other entity the user needs to communicate securely with.
In case you are engaged on a Linux computer, your distribution’s default terminal software is usually typically situated in the Utilities folder In the Apps folder. It's also possible to uncover it by attempting to find “terminal” While using the Desktop research features.
Repeat the procedure for that private critical. You can even set a passphrase to safe the keys Also.
You now Have a very public and private SSH important pair You should use to access distant servers and to deal with authentication for command line programs like Git.
Additionally they permit working with stringent host critical checking, which suggests which the clients will outright refuse a link In the event the host vital has altered.